VAYA’s ACHAIAH 7: A Spiritual Meditation on Unity in Divided Times

Canadian artist VAYA has released ACHAIAH 7, the latest in her series of songs inspired by Kabbalistic teachings. The track focuses on Achaiah, the seventh angel in the Kabbalah tradition associated with patience and divine understanding, presented through VAYA’s signature ethereal vocals and atmospheric production.

The recording process brought together an international team of collaborators. Chris Stringer at Toronto’s Union Sound Company handled initial tracking, with Stefan Loebus providing restrained drum work that anchors the track’s atmospheric quality. The production chain crossed borders, with Mike Fahey mixing in the U.S. and Grammy-winning engineer Adam Ayan completing mastering in Portland.

The newly released video, directed by VAYA herself, incorporates symbolic elements, including the recurring motif of hands – a visual representation of the song’s themes of connection and patience. Makeup and hair styling by Alchemy Center create an ethereal aesthetic, while appearances by circus performers Edio Silvio and Isadora Bello introduce physical theater elements that abstractly suggest themes of balance and unity.

This cross-border collaboration mirrors some of the themes VAYA has recently reflected upon regarding North American relations. During her Portland sessions, conversations with American colleagues revealed shared concerns about current political tensions, though the artist has carefully avoided direct commentary in her work.

VAYA has cited multiple creative inspirations for the project, including JACK WHITE’s musical approach. The artist’s experiences have informed some thematic elements of the work, particularly regarding relationships tested by external pressures.

The visual concept draws partial inspiration from Francesco Hayez’s 19th-century painting “The Kiss,” which is historically associated with themes of reconciliation. This artistic reference point connects to broader questions about unity that emerge throughout the project, though VAYA maintains a political framing focused on universal human experiences rather than specific geopolitical commentary.

While VAYA acknowledges the temptation to address current Canada-USA tensions more directly, she has consciously focused the project on universal themes of connection rather than political specifics. In private correspondence, the artist has expressed concerns about platforms potentially rejecting over political content, instead opting for subtler messaging about shared humanity.

This approach manifests in the song’s emphasis on Achaiah’s Kabbalistic attributes – patience and understanding of divine mysteries. The track avoids contemporary references, offering a meditative space that listeners might interpret through personal or collective lenses.

The release comes as VAYA continues to build her role as a supporter of emerging artists through her Canadian production initiative. While ACHAIAH 7 doesn’t represent a radical departure from her previous work, it reinforces her commitment to spiritually grounded artistry that acknowledges contemporary tensions without becoming enmeshed.

Future discussions of the work may explore these balancing acts further – how artists address division indirectly or whether spiritual frameworks can offer alternative ways to process geopolitical strains. For now, the single stands as another entry in VAYA’s evolving catalog that invites interpretation while maintaining its essential musical character.
